SUBJECT:

SHUTDOWN OF PRAIRIE ISLAND UNIT 1 DUE TO INCREASING TREND IN REACTOR COOLANT SYSTEM LEAKAGE Prairie Island Unit 1 was shut down on December 10, 2014, to repair a leak from one of two reactor coolant pumps. The leak was identified after plant operators observed an increasing trend in the reactor coolant system leakage rate. The plant shut down after the leakage reached the licensee's administrative limit, which was lower than the required limit of 1 gallon per minute per the Technical Specifications. The peak leakage measured was 0.851 gallons per minute. The reactor coolant pumps ensure adequate cooling of the reactor when the plant is operating at full power.

The NRC Resident Inspectors were promptly notified and were on site to monitor the shutdown. The Resident Inspectors and Region III staff will continue to monitor the activities to repair the leak and the subsequent restart.

This preliminary notification is issued for information only and no further action by the staff is anticipated. State and local officials have been informed.

Region III received initial notification of this occurrence by the NRC Resident inspectors on site who were observing the outage activities. The information presented herein has been discussed with the licensee, and is current as of 1:00 pm CDT, on December 12, 2014.
